Broken curb repair services involve restoring or replacing damaged sections of a property's curb, typically found along sidewalks, driveways, or street edges. This process addresses issues such as cracks, crumbling concrete, or complete sections that have broken away due to weather, heavy traffic, or ground shifting. Proper repair not only improves the appearance of the property but also helps prevent further deterioration, ensuring the curb remains functional and safe for pedestrians and vehicles alike.

This service is essential for resolving common problems associated with damaged curbs, including tripping hazards, erosion, and structural instability. When curbs become cracked or broken, they can pose safety risks and may lead to more extensive property damage if left unaddressed. Repairing or replacing broken sections helps maintain the integrity of the property’s landscape and infrastructure, reducing the likelihood of costly repairs in the future.

Cost of Broken Curb Repair - Typical expenses range from $300 to $1,200 depending on the extent of damage and materials needed. Minor repairs may cost closer to $300, while larger repairs can reach around $1,200 or more.

Factors Affecting Pricing - Costs vary based on the size of the damaged area, accessibility, and local labor rates. For example, a small crack repair might be under $500, whereas extensive replacement could exceed $1,000.

Material and Labor Costs - The price often includes materials like concrete or asphalt, along with labor charges. Expect to pay between $200 and $600 for materials, with labor adding another $100 to $600 depending on complexity.

Additional Expenses - Extra costs may include permits or hauling away debris, which can add a few hundred dollars to the total. Overall, budget estimates typically fall within the $300 to $1,200 range for most curb repairs.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What causes curb damage that requires repair? Curb damage can result from vehicle impacts, weather conditions, or general wear and tear over time.

How do I know if my curb needs repair? Signs include cracks, chips, uneven surfaces, or sections that have broken away from the rest of the curb.

What types of curb repair services are available? Services typically include patching cracks, replacing broken sections, and restoring the curb’s original appearance.

How long does curb repair usually take? The duration depends on the extent of damage and the scope of work, but most repairs can be completed within a day.
